With a population of just 363,718, Grodno is no bustling metropolis. The city's rich history and well-preserved architecture may draw tourists, but the local bureaucracy is a persistent headache, and recent safety concerns linked to the Russo-Ukrainian war have the British, American, and other governments warning against travel here. Despite its charms, Grodno is best suited for the intrepid history buff willing to navigate its administrative hurdles.
